I also would like to thank Gary and Kim to have us all take along with them on this weekend. I will be back for sure. It was nice to see so many groups there also on this ride. Edson ATV club members as well as the Outlaw ATV club members all attended and it was nice that we could all share in the beauty of this area.
The Edson ATV club has done a large amount of trail work on the South Esk trail and I enjoyed the history lesson from Gary. You volunteers keep up the good work in keeping this area open for Atving we all appreciate it very much.

Hey Garry is there a way someone could volenteer funds, materials or time on maintaining the trails?

Materials: Let me know what you have and we will get back to you if we can use. I know we a couple hundred feet of 8' chain link fencing w/posts.

Time: We do a work weekend usually the first weekend in June (sometimes it's the second weekend).

Funds: We take money!:d PM me for the mailing address.
